<blockquote><p>Prosecutors say Michael Wayne Carr of Linden had agreements to buy steers in Mexico for his customers and sell them for profit in the United States. Carr allegedly took $869,000 from Sutherland, star of the Fox TV show &#8220;24,&#8221; and $177,000 from a New Mexico couple.</p></blockquote>

<blockquote><p>Kiefer Sutherland, who plays the hard-as-nails agent of TV&#8217;s &#8220;24,&#8221; was a softy during his 48 days in jail on a drunken-driving charge.</p>
<p>Sutherland, scheduled to be released Monday, has spent his sentence cleaning sheets, pillowcases and blankets on laundry duty, police Officer John Balian said Friday.</p>
<p>&#8220;He was very humble, never complained,&#8221; Balian said. &#8220;He didn&#8217;t give us any problems at all.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
